Action brought on 22 December 2014 — GRE v OHIM (Mark1)

(Case T-844/14)

(2015/C 065/69)

Language of the case: German

Parties

Applicant: GRE Grand River Enterprises Deutschland GmbH (Kloster Lehnin, Germany) (represented by: I. Memmler and S. Schulz, lawyers)

Defendant: Office for Harmonisation in the Internal Market (Trade Marks and Designs) (OHIM)

Details of the proceedings before OHIM

Trade mark at issue: Community word mark ‘Mark 1’ — Application No 12 052 461

Contested decision: Decision of the First Board of Appeal of OHIM of 2 October 2014 in Case R 648/2014-1

Form of order sought

The applicant claims that the Court should:

annul the contested decision;

order the defendant to pay the costs.

Plea in law

Infringement of Article 7(1)(b) of Regulation No 207/2009.
